What Are Robot Hoover and Mop Systems?
Robot hoover and mop systems are autonomous cleaning gadgets developed to keep the cleanliness of floorings in homes and workplaces. These robotics are geared up with advanced sensors, mapping technology, and AI algorithms that enable them to browse through rooms, recognize dirt and obstacles, and clean effectively without human intervention. The hoover component is accountable for vacuuming dust, dirt, and debris, while the mop part is entrusted with damp cleaning and polishing hard surface areas.
Key Features and Functions
Autonomous Navigation
Mapping and Planning: Modern [robot hoover and mop](https://hikvisiondb.webcam/wiki/10_Misleading_Answers_To_Common_Best_Robot_Vacuum_And_Mop_Questions_Do_You_Know_The_Correct_Answers) systems use LiDAR (Light Detection and Ranging) or visual navigation systems to create a map of the environment. This permits them to strategy efficient cleaning paths and prevent barriers.Smart Obstacle Detection: Advanced sensors help the robot spot and browse around furnishings, family pets, and other obstacles, ensuring that it doesn't get stuck or cause damage.
Multi-Surface Cleaning
Versatility: These robots can clean up a variety of surfaces, including wood, tile, and carpet. Some designs are even created to shift flawlessly between various kinds of flooring.Adjustable Water Flow: For the mopping function, adjustable water circulation settings ensure that the correct amount of wetness is utilized on various surface areas to avoid water damage.

Q: How frequently should I clean my robot hoover and mop?
A: It's advised to clean the brushes, filters, and mopping fabrics after every 3-5 cleaning sessions to make sure ideal performance.
Q: Can these robotics clean stairs?
A: No, most robot hoover and mop systems are developed to tidy flat surface areas and can not navigate stairs.
Q: Are they ideal for homes with pets?
A: Yes, many models are equipped with pet hair cleaning functions and can manage the extra dirt and hair that family pets bring into the home.
Q: How long do the batteries last?
A: Battery life varies by model, but a lot of robots can clean for 90-120 minutes before requiring a recharge.
Q: Can I control the robot with my voice?
A: Yes, many designs work with smart home assistants like Amazon Alexa and Google Assistant, enabling voice-activated control.
